Personal Logs / Personal Log: G. Freeman
July 14, 2003, 02:22:01 AM
Personal Log:
Captain's Personal Log, Stardate 57505.9

It has been a long time since I recorded a log. First of all, we went on a mission to another Romulan vessel in order to buy time for the Tiberon to free the Etherian vessel we encountered, which was caught in a tractor beam. I lead the Hazard Team on a mission to release an anesthetic into the ventilation system to effectively disable the vessel. I was forced to dive in front of Lt. Cmdr. Tara Lollock to save her from a disruptor bolt. In return for our help, an Etherian came to sickbay and miraculously healed me. If it werent for him I probably would have died. Admiral Karelia gave me the Starfleet Medal of Valor, a promotion to captain, and the command of the USS Sequoia, which I am on right now. We were recently ordered to the Frinshi Nebula to survey for usable deuterium gas. So far the mission has been uneventful.

End Log.
